Output e756f6ed043144bfafd5c5f3f38fc610816d67ac774dd023efe1fc05d1a68518:2

value
271922013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93e52de6c7b7a5a570c750a5b0ea7eedf676ef3e OP_EQUAL
address
MMPA7HZbtitxteEj1RCyA8dNKg45MfFTCY
transaction
e756f6ed043144bfafd5c5f3f38fc610816d67ac774dd023efe1fc05d1a68518
spent
true